EntrepreneurshipEntrepreneurship

• EntrepreneurshipEntrepreneurship– the process of identifying, developing, and the process of identifying, developing, and

bringing a vision to life. The vision may be an bringing a vision to life. The vision may be an innovative idea, an opportunity, or simply a better innovative idea, an opportunity, or simply a better way to do something. The end result of this way to do something. The end result of this process is the creation of a new venture, formed process is the creation of a new venture, formed under conditions of risk and considerable under conditions of risk and considerable uncertainty uncertainty

• EntrepreneurEntrepreneur– A person who organizes, operates, and assumes A person who organizes, operates, and assumes

the risk for a business venture. the risk for a business venture.

Joseph SchumpeterJoseph Schumpeter

• Austrian economist who Austrian economist who pioneered the category pioneered the category

• 1950- an entrepreneur is a 1950- an entrepreneur is a person who is willing and able person who is willing and able to convert a new idea or to convert a new idea or invention into a successful invention into a successful innovation innovation

• First person to develop theories First person to develop theories on entrepreneurship relating on entrepreneurship relating them to the field of economicsthem to the field of economics

• Entrepreneurs necessary for Entrepreneurs necessary for economic growtheconomic growth

Getting StartedGetting Started

• You must first must obtain the funding You must first must obtain the funding necessary in order to become entrepreneursnecessary in order to become entrepreneurs

• Venture capital allows you to start the Venture capital allows you to start the business or develop the productbusiness or develop the product– Venture capitalists (those who fund Venture capitalists (those who fund

entrepreneurs) give their money in return for entrepreneurs) give their money in return for any or all of the following:any or all of the following:• Share in profits- indicates some level of ownershipShare in profits- indicates some level of ownership• Share in management- indicates some level of Share in management- indicates some level of

ownershipownership• Percentage of salesPercentage of sales• Repayment with interest (lenders)Repayment with interest (lenders)
